Output 70695e1905f74a1a07b8e013e83598e98efb2922ffed82a2601b96ed90efdc1a:1

value
510324943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e1352202b103bd92bce6a21a6589c59ccfcc500 OP_EQUAL
address
37MExsRaLguHAoQMJk5JQB1jAL42BZaJuq
transaction
70695e1905f74a1a07b8e013e83598e98efb2922ffed82a2601b96ed90efdc1a
spent
true